The Challenge of High-Elevation Hunts


Hunting at high elevations in Utah presents a unique set of challenges that demand physical fitness, skill, and mental fortitude. The rocky terrain, steep slopes, and high altitudes can test even the most experienced hunters. However, these challenges are precisely what make high-elevation hunts in Utah so rewarding.


Physical Fitness: To succeed in high-elevation hunts, hunters must be in excellent physical shape. The ascent to elevated hunting grounds can be strenuous, requiring stamina and endurance. "Find A Hunt" recommends that hunters prepare by engaging in cardiovascular exercise and strength training well in advance of their hunting trip.


Acclimatization: The thin air at high elevations can lead to altitude sickness if hunters are not properly acclimatized. Spending a day or two at lower elevations before the hunt can help the body adjust to the reduced oxygen levels, making the hunting experience more enjoyable.


Skill and Precision: High-elevation hunts often involve long-distance shots and unpredictable wind patterns. Precision marksmanship skills are essential. Hunters should practice shooting from various angles and distances to increase their chances of a successful hunt.


Game Species in Utah's Rocky Terrain


Utah's high-elevation hunts offer opportunities to pursue a variety of game species, including mule deer, elk, bighorn sheep, and mountain goats. These majestic creatures thrive in the challenging terrain, providing hunters with a chance to test their skills and determination.


Mule Deer: Utah is renowned for its trophy mule deer, and the high-elevation areas are prime hunting grounds for these elusive animals. Their habitat often includes alpine meadows and rocky outcroppings, making for thrilling and challenging hunts.


Elk: High-elevation elk hunts in Utah are known for their excitement and challenge. The rocky terrain provides ample cover for elk, requiring hunters to be stealthy and patient. The reward is the opportunity to bag a magnificent bull elk.


Bighorn Sheep and Mountain Goats: For the ultimate high-elevation challenge, bighorn sheep and mountain goats are the quarry of choice. These animals inhabit the most rugged and remote areas, testing the skills and determination of hunters like no other game species.
